										<content:encoded><![CDATA[<p>To determine the <strong>labour cost for a 1000 sq ft house</strong>, several factors must be considered, including location, type of construction, and the specific tasks involved. On average, labour costs can range from $35 to $50 per square foot, resulting in a total labour cost of approximately $35,000 to $50,000 for a 1000 sq ft house. This estimate varies based on the complexity of the project and local labour rates.</p>
<h2>What Influences Labour Costs for a 1000 sq ft House?</h2>
<p>Understanding the factors that influence labour costs can help you budget effectively for your construction project. Here are the primary considerations:</p>
<h3>Location and Local Labour Rates</h3>
<ul>
<li><strong>Regional Variations:</strong> Labour costs differ significantly across regions due to variations in the cost of living and demand for construction workers.</li>
<li><strong>Urban vs. Rural:</strong> Urban areas typically have higher labour costs than rural areas due to increased demand and higher living expenses.</li>
</ul>
<h3>Type of Construction and Materials</h3>
<ul>
<li><strong>Custom vs. Standard:</strong> Custom homes often require specialized skills, leading to higher labour costs compared to standard or pre-designed homes.</li>
<li><strong>Material Choices:</strong> The type of materials used (e.g., brick, wood, steel) can affect the labour intensity and cost.</li>
</ul>
<h3>Complexity of Design</h3>
<ul>
<li><strong>Architectural Features:</strong> Unique architectural designs with complex features, such as intricate roofing or custom interiors, can increase labour costs.</li>
<li><strong>Additional Features:</strong> Features like basements, garages, or multi-story designs add to the labour required.</li>
</ul>

										<content:encoded><![CDATA[<p>Finding the <strong>cheapest foundation</strong> for a small house involves considering various factors such as soil type, climate, and budget constraints. Typically, a <strong>concrete slab foundation</strong> is one of the most cost-effective options for small homes due to its simplicity and efficiency in construction.</p>
<h2>What is the Cheapest Foundation for a Small House?</h2>
<p>When building a small house, selecting the right foundation is crucial for both cost-effectiveness and structural integrity. Among the various options, a <strong>concrete slab foundation</strong> is often the most affordable choice. This type of foundation involves pouring concrete directly onto the ground, creating a flat surface upon which the house is built. Its simplicity makes it economical, especially for smaller structures.</p>
<h3>Why Choose a Concrete Slab Foundation?</h3>
<ul>
<li><strong>Cost Efficiency</strong>: Concrete slabs require fewer materials and less labor compared to other foundations, reducing overall costs.</li>
<li><strong>Quick Installation</strong>: The process of pouring and setting a slab is straightforward, allowing for faster construction times.</li>
<li><strong>Durability</strong>: Despite its low cost, a concrete slab offers strong support and resistance to pests and moisture.</li>
</ul>
<h3>Other Affordable Foundation Options</h3>
<p>While a concrete slab is popular for its cost-effectiveness, other options might suit specific needs or preferences:</p>
<ol>
<li>
<p><strong>Pier and Beam Foundation</strong>: This involves placing concrete piers deep into the ground with beams running across them. It is slightly more expensive than a slab but provides better elevation and ventilation.</p>
</li>
<li>
<p><strong>Crawl Space Foundation</strong>: Similar to pier and beam, this foundation creates a small space between the ground and the house, offering easy access for repairs and better protection against moisture.</p>
</li>
<li>
<p><strong>Prefab Concrete Panels</strong>: These panels are pre-cast and transported to the site, offering a balance between cost and ease of installation.</p>
</li>
</ol>
<h3>Factors Influencing Foundation Costs</h3>
<p>Several factors can impact the cost of a foundation:</p>
<ul>
<li><strong>Soil Type</strong>: Certain soil conditions may require additional preparation or reinforcement, increasing costs.</li>
<li><strong>Climate</strong>: In areas with extreme weather, additional insulation or waterproofing might be necessary.</li>
<li><strong>House Design</strong>: The complexity of the house design can affect foundation requirements and costs.</li>
</ul>

										<content:encoded><![CDATA[<p>Framing a 2000 sq ft house typically takes between one to three weeks, depending on various factors such as crew size, weather conditions, and complexity of the design. Understanding the timeline can help homeowners plan their construction projects more effectively.</p>
<h2>What Factors Affect the Time to Frame a 2000 Sq Ft House?</h2>
<p>Framing a house is a crucial step in construction, providing the skeleton that supports the entire structure. Several factors influence how long this process takes:</p>
<ul>
<li><strong>Crew Size and Experience</strong>: A larger, more experienced crew can complete framing faster.</li>
<li><strong>Weather Conditions</strong>: Adverse weather can cause delays.</li>
<li><strong>Complexity of Design</strong>: Simple designs are faster to frame than complex ones with intricate details.</li>
<li><strong>Availability of Materials</strong>: Delays in material delivery can extend the timeline.</li>
</ul>
<h2>How Does Crew Size Impact Framing Time?</h2>
<p>The size and experience of the framing crew significantly affect the timeline. Typically, a crew of five to eight experienced framers can complete the job more quickly than a smaller, less experienced team. Larger crews can divide tasks, working on different sections simultaneously, which speeds up the process.</p>
<h2>What Role Does Weather Play in Framing?</h2>
<p>Weather conditions are a critical factor in framing timelines. Rain, snow, or extreme temperatures can halt construction, extending the time required. For example, rain can make the ground slippery and unsafe, while snow can cover materials and make them difficult to work with. Planning for potential weather delays is crucial in scheduling.</p>
<h2>How Does Design Complexity Affect Framing?</h2>
<p>The complexity of the house design can also impact the framing timeline. A straightforward rectangular house will take less time to frame than one with multiple levels, unique angles, or custom architectural features. Complex designs require more precise measurements and cuts, increasing the time needed for completion.</p>
<h2>What Are the Steps Involved in Framing a House?</h2>
<p>Framing involves several key steps, each contributing to the overall timeline:</p>
<ol>
<li><strong>Laying the Foundation</strong>: Before framing begins, the foundation must be complete and cured.</li>
<li><strong>Installing Floor Joists</strong>: These support the floors and are the first structural elements installed.</li>
<li><strong>Erecting Walls</strong>: Walls are built on the ground and then lifted into place.</li>
<li><strong>Adding Roof Trusses</strong>: Once walls are up, roof trusses are installed to form the roof structure.</li>
<li><strong>Sheathing Installation</strong>: Sheathing is applied to walls and roofs to provide structural stability and a base for further construction.</li>
</ol>

										<content:encoded><![CDATA[<p>Building a house is a complex process that involves several stages, each requiring careful planning and execution. The <strong>longest part of building a house</strong> is typically the construction phase, particularly the framing and finishing stages, which can take several months to complete depending on the project&#8217;s size and complexity.</p>
<h2>What Are the Main Stages of Building a House?</h2>
<p>Building a house involves multiple phases, each with its own timeline and challenges. Here are the key stages:</p>
<ol>
<li>
<p><strong>Planning and Design</strong>: This initial stage involves developing architectural plans and obtaining necessary permits. This can take anywhere from a few weeks to several months.</p>
</li>
<li>
<p><strong>Site Preparation and Foundation</strong>: Preparing the site and laying the foundation typically takes 1-2 months, depending on weather conditions and soil type.</p>
</li>
<li>
<p><strong>Framing</strong>: The framing stage, where the house&#8217;s skeleton is built, often takes 1-3 months. This is one of the longest parts of the construction process.</p>
</li>
<li>
<p><strong>Roofing and Siding</strong>: Installing the roof and exterior siding usually takes 1-2 months.</p>
</li>
<li>
<p><strong>Plumbing, Electrical, and HVAC</strong>: These essential systems are installed over 1-2 months, often overlapping with other stages.</p>
</li>
<li>
<p><strong>Interior Finishes</strong>: Installing drywall, flooring, and cabinets can take 2-3 months. This stage often extends the timeline due to the level of detail and craftsmanship required.</p>
</li>
<li>
<p><strong>Final Inspections and Walkthrough</strong>: The final stage involves inspections and a walkthrough to ensure everything meets local building codes and standards.</p>
</li>
</ol>
<h2>Why Is Framing the Longest Part of Building a House?</h2>
<p>Framing is critical because it forms the structure of the house. Here&#8217;s why it takes a significant amount of time:</p>
<ul>
<li><strong>Complexity</strong>: Framing involves constructing the skeleton of the house, including walls, floors, and roof trusses. This requires precision and skilled labor.</li>
<li><strong>Weather Dependence</strong>: Framing is often affected by weather conditions. Rain, snow, or extreme temperatures can delay progress.</li>
<li><strong>Customization</strong>: Custom homes with unique designs or features can extend the framing timeline due to the need for specialized materials or techniques.</li>
</ul>

										<content:encoded><![CDATA[<p>In home construction, the <strong>most expensive part</strong> is typically the foundation and framing. These elements form the structural backbone of a house, and their costs can vary significantly based on materials, location, and design complexity.</p>
<h2>What Makes the Foundation and Framing the Most Expensive?</h2>
<p>The foundation and framing are crucial for a home&#8217;s stability and longevity. The foundation ensures the house is level and secure, while the framing shapes the structure. Here&#8217;s a closer look at why these components are costly:</p>
<ul>
<li><strong>Materials</strong>: High-quality materials like concrete and steel are essential for durability.</li>
<li><strong>Labor</strong>: Skilled labor is required for precision in laying the foundation and constructing the frame.</li>
<li><strong>Design Complexity</strong>: Custom designs or larger homes require more resources and time.</li>
</ul>
<h2>Factors Influencing Foundation Costs</h2>
<h3>How Does Soil Type Affect Foundation Expenses?</h3>
<p>Soil type plays a significant role in determining foundation costs. Different soil conditions require various foundation techniques:</p>
<ul>
<li><strong>Clay</strong>: Expansive and may need specialized support.</li>
<li><strong>Sandy</strong>: Requires compaction to prevent shifting.</li>
<li><strong>Rocky</strong>: Often necessitates excavation, increasing labor costs.</li>
</ul>
<h3>What Are the Common Types of Foundations?</h3>
<p>The type of foundation chosen impacts both cost and suitability for the environment:</p>
<table>
<thead>
<tr>
<th>Foundation Type</th>
<th>Cost Range (per sq. ft.)</th>
<th>Best For</th>
</tr>
</thead>
<tbody>
<tr>
<td>Slab</td>
<td>$4 &#8211; $7</td>
<td>Warm climates, level ground</td>
</tr>
<tr>
<td>Crawl Space</td>
<td>$7 &#8211; $10</td>
<td>Areas with moderate moisture</td>
</tr>
<tr>
<td>Basement</td>
<td>$10 &#8211; $25</td>
<td>Cold climates, extra space</td>
</tr>
</tbody>
</table>
<h2>Understanding Framing Costs</h2>
<h3>What Materials Are Used for Framing?</h3>
<p>The choice of materials affects both cost and structural integrity:</p>
<ul>
<li><strong>Wood</strong>: Common and cost-effective, but prices fluctuate.</li>
<li><strong>Steel</strong>: More expensive, offers superior strength and fire resistance.</li>
<li><strong>Engineered Wood</strong>: Balances cost and performance, eco-friendly.</li>
</ul>
<h3>How Does House Design Impact Framing Costs?</h3>
<p>The complexity and size of the house design influence framing expenses:</p>
<ul>
<li><strong>Simple Designs</strong>: Lower costs due to less labor and materials.</li>
<li><strong>Complex Designs</strong>: Require more intricate work and materials, increasing costs.</li>
</ul>
<h2>Practical Examples of Home Construction Costs</h2>
<p>Consider a 2,000-square-foot home:</p>
<ul>
<li><strong>Foundation</strong>: A slab foundation might cost $8,000 to $14,000, while a basement could exceed $40,000.</li>
<li><strong>Framing</strong>: Depending on materials, framing can range from $20,000 to $50,000.</li>
</ul>

										<content:encoded><![CDATA[<p>Building a home quickly is a priority for many, and the <strong>quickest type of house to build</strong> is typically a prefabricated or modular home. These homes are constructed off-site in a factory setting and then assembled on location, significantly reducing construction time compared to traditional building methods.</p>
<h2>What Are Prefabricated Homes?</h2>
<p><strong>Prefabricated homes</strong>, also known as prefab homes, are built in sections within a factory and then transported to the building site for assembly. This method allows for faster construction, as multiple parts of the home can be built simultaneously without weather-related delays. Prefab homes can be customized to a degree, offering a balance between speed and personalization.</p>
<h3>Benefits of Prefabricated Homes</h3>
<ul>
<li><strong>Speed of Construction</strong>: Prefab homes can be built in as little as a few weeks, depending on the complexity and size.</li>
<li><strong>Cost Efficiency</strong>: Factory production can reduce waste and labor costs, making prefab homes often more affordable.</li>
<li><strong>Quality Control</strong>: Building in a controlled environment ensures consistent quality and adherence to building standards.</li>
<li><strong>Environmental Impact</strong>: Prefab homes often use sustainable materials and efficient building processes, reducing their environmental footprint.</li>
</ul>
<h2>How Do Modular Homes Compare?</h2>
<p><strong>Modular homes</strong> are a type of prefabricated home, but they are constructed in sections, or modules, which are then transported to the site and assembled. These homes adhere to the same building codes as traditional homes and can be customized extensively.</p>
<h3>Advantages of Modular Homes</h3>
<ul>
<li><strong>Customization Options</strong>: Modular homes offer more design flexibility than other prefab options.</li>
<li><strong>Structural Integrity</strong>: Built to withstand transportation, these homes often have enhanced durability.</li>
<li><strong>Faster Installation</strong>: Once on-site, modular homes can be assembled quickly, often within a few days.</li>
</ul>
